[319] **"Whatever"** means: whoever, of whatever sort … . **"Bhikkhunī"** means: … this is the bhikkhunī intended in this context.
**"Dwelling" (āvasatha)**: one fitted with a door is what is called a dwelling.
**"Should set out on a journey (cārikā) without relinquishing it"** means: without relinquishing it to a bhikkhunī, to a probationer (sikkhamānā), or to a female novice (sāmaṇerī) — for her who passes beyond the enclosure of an enclosed dwelling, there is an offense of pācittiya. For her who passes beyond the vicinity (upacāra) of an unenclosed dwelling, there is an offense of pācittiya.
